  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ights from San Antonio to China?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ly from San Antonio to China with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is the cheapest time of day to fly to China?

    The cheapest time of day to fly to China is generally in the afternoon, when round-trip flights cost $1,561 on average. Morning departures are around 31% more expensive than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to China is generally at night,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$2,536.
